Prototyping and Testing
You can’t just slap something together and call it done. Exhibit development is an iterative process. I will help facilitate prototyping, evaluation, and testing of exhibit components focusing on usability, functionality, comprehension, and level of engagement.

Exhibit Evaluation
Evaluation is so important throughout the exhibit development process and even after installation and opening. Otherwise, how will we know we are achieving your goals? I will develop and implement audience research, exhibit evaluation, and remediation strategies.
